Note: The instrument will automatically skip the standard used for the
first point.
• After the first calibration point is confirmed, submerse the ISE electrode
approximately 3 cm (1¼”) into the second calibration solution.
• If necessary, press the
ARROW keys to select a different standard
value.
• The “ ” tag will blink on the LCD until the reading
is stable.
• When the reading is stable and close to the selected
standard, the “
READY” tag will be displayed and
the “
CFM” tag will blink.
• Press
CFM to confirm calibration.
• The instrument stores the calibration value and returns to normal
measurement mode.
Notes: • If the mV value is out of the mV range (±2000), “WRONG”
“
BUF
” and “
WRONG” “ ” tags will blink alternately. In this
case, check if the correct standard has been used.
• If the new slope is out of the slope window, “
WRONG” “
BUF
”
and “
WRONG” “ ” tags will blink alternately. In this case,
check if the correct standard has been used.
Slope window is between ±20 mV and ±120 mV if
ion charge is not specified (undF option in SETUP menu)
or between 50% and 120% of default slope for the
corresponding ion charge.
